Essentials Duties and Responsibilities
Conduct all business in accordance with company policies and procedures, Fair Housing, Americans with Disabilities Act, Fair Credit Reporting Act, applicable state statutes and all other laws pertaining to residential rentals, whether local, state, or federal. May require an active real estate license, in good standing, as required by each State’s regulations.
Ensure that all invoices are reviewed and approved and coordinate with the property owner to provide the necessary funds for paying invoices, as applicable
Monitor delinquency status of monthly rents, communicating with owner as appropriateSend “Demand Letters,” issue Notices, initiate eviction actions, make court appearances, and any other necessary tasks to follow up on delinquent rents
Communicate with maintenance team members and keep abreast of maintenance activities at properties, keeping owner informed as appropriate
May participate in application approval process
Assist owners with questions/explanations concerning owner’s financial statements
Ensure that lease files are complete, and that completion of leases is being executed properly
Maintain records on all aspects of management activity on a daily, weekly, and monthly basis
Physically walk and inspect property as needed or when situation dictates
Ensure that the owner’s approval is secured prior to ordering maintenance or repairs more than the repair limit in the owner’s management agreement
Ensure security deposit dispositions are accurate and in accordance with timing required by state laws
Conduct market surveys and provide feedback on property pricing
Shop competition and be aware of neighborhood market conditions
Show available properties to prospective tenants and negotiate lease terms
Facilitate lease renewal process
